The Wimbledon tournament, with its hallowed grounds steeped in history and tradition, has long captured the imaginations of tennis enthusiasts and sports bettors alike. As the world's oldest tennis event, Wimbledon has evolved from its humble beginnings in 1877, where it was a highlight for the English high society, into a global phenomenon that draws spectators and bettors from all corners of the globe. In this pristine setting, players don white attire and engage in fierce competition on the emerald lawns, showcasing a blend of elegance and athletic prowess that is unique to this prestigious tournament.

Annually signaling the beginning of summer, Wimbledon graces the sporting calendar in late June and early July; it remains the sole grand slam to retain the grass as its stage, a throwback to the days when all major tennis tournaments were played on this surface. Beyond the matches, the event is synonymous with British traditions like the royal patronage and the enjoyment of strawberries and cream, which have become as much a part of the festivities as the tennis itself. Making a transition from the original location at Worple Road to the larger Church Road grounds in 1922, Wimbledon has continuously adapted and innovated, including pioneering the open era in 1968 when it welcomed professional tennis players, cementing its place as a premier tennis championship.

Understanding Wimbledon Betting Odds and Lines

At the heart of Wimbledon betting is a sophisticated system of odds and lines, a numeric shorthand that bookmakers use to indicate the likelihood of different results. Each format conveys the same information but in a unique way, influencing how punters perceive and calculate their potential winnings. Understanding these Wimbledon tennis odds is like learning a new language, one that reveals the risk and reward of every betting opportunity on the hallowed grass courts. Whether you're looking at Wimbledon oddschecker or considering Wimbledon final odds, grasping the Wimbledon lines is crucial for any bettor.

There are three core formats to consider:

  • American Odds: Often accompanied by a plus or minus sign, these odds are straightforward once you get the hang of them. Favorites, indicated by a minus sign, show how much you need to bet to win $100—for instance, a bet on Djokovic at -175 means you'd need to stake $175 to win an additional $100. Conversely, underdogs have a plus sign, signaling the potential return from a $100 bet. So, Alcaraz at +150 indicates that a successful $100 bet on him would net $150 in profit.
  • Decimal Odds: These are quite popular in many parts of the world and can easily be converted into a probability percentage. The calculation is simple: the probability of an event is 1 divided by the decimal odds, multiplied by 100. For instance, Djokovic’s odds of 2.75 imply a probability of approximately 36.36%.
  • Fractional Odds: The most traditional form, especially in the UK, these odds denote the potential profit relative to the wager. Djokovic's odds of 7/4 mean that for every $4 you bet, you stand to win $7 in profit.

    Let's look at concrete examples to illustrate these odds. For the forthcoming 2024 Wimbledon Men's Singles tournament, Novak Djokovic comes in at 7/4 fractional, 2.75 decimal, and +275 American odds, illustrating his status as a leading contender. On the other hand, Carlos Alcaraz's odds of winning are represented as 23/10 in fractional odds, 3.30 in decimal format, and +330 in American odds, offering a higher yield for those backing the younger player.

    Bookmakers adjust odds continuously, accounting for factors like player form, injuries, or significant betting patterns. This fluid nature of odds means savvy bettors can find value bets if they catch the right moment before the odds shift. Tips for Wimbledon Betting

To tip the scales in your favor while betting on Wimbledon, integrating a few crucial betting strategies into your approach is essential. Let’s break down these betting tips:

  • Player Performance Research: Wimbledon is the pinnacle of grass-court tennis, making it critical to understand how players adapt to the demands of this unique surface. Start by:
    • Examining the recent form of various competitors, taking into account their performance not just in prior Wimbledon tournaments, but also in other grass-court events leading up to the grand slam. A player on a hot streak can often continue their winning ways.
    • Analyzing head-to-head records, especially on grass, as some players have a psychological edge over others due to their style of play or past encounters.
  • The Grass-Court Conundrum: Unlike clay or hard courts, the slickness and speed of Wimbledon's grass courts have a considerable influence on matches, often benefiting certain playstyles over others, such as:
    • Big servers who can gain easy points and keep rallies short.
    • Players with an effective slice or net game can disrupt opponents' rhythm and take control of the point.

      These tips, while seemingly straightforward, are in practice the foundation of any profitable Wimbledon betting strategy. By dissecting players' performances and understanding the distinctive characteristics of the grass surface, you can navigate the Wimbledon betting landscape with a keener eye for bets that carry favorable odds and a higher chance of success.
